Luanda, Angola – In a recent interview with Rádio Cinco, Bento dos Santos Kangamba, the President of Kabuscorp do Palanca, expressed his displeasure with the signing of Jacques, a player he claims is still under contract with his team, by 1º de Agosto. Kangamba called out both 1º de Agosto and Petro for signing players on the street, urging the big clubs to be more professional in their player recruitment process.
Kangamba stated that he is not interested in causing controversy, but is concerned with the lack of professionalism in player recruitment. “I do not know how 1º de Agosto registered Jacques, I do not know who spoke with Kabuscorp,” he said during the interview.
The President of Kabuscorp do Palanca promised to notify the management of 1º de Agosto regarding the issue. He emphasized the need for clubs to follow the correct procedures and not poach players from other teams without proper negotiations.
The Angola-Online reports that Kangamba is known for his strong personality and has been involved in many controversies over the years. He is considered one of the most prominent businessmen in Angola and is currently a member of the Central Committee of the MPLA party.
